>> Dear FSL experts,
>>
>> when performing a dual regression analysis of my data, I encountered a
>> problem with the design matrix. I'm investigating the differences in
>> resting state of 2 groups, while correcting for several covariates (e.g.
>> motion parameter, brain volume, age,...).
>>
>> I arranged it as described below (or have a look at the attachment):
>>
>> EV1   EV2   EV3   EV4....
>> 1       0        2       1
>> 1       0       -1       -3
>> 1       0       -3       5
>> 1       0       4        2
>> 1       0       5        4
>> 0       1       -2       -1
>> 0       1       3        -2
>> 0       1       -4       -5
>> 0       1       1         -4
>> 0       1       -5        3
>>
>> EV1 codes for Group1 and EV2 for Group 2, while EV3 and EV4 are some
>> covariates (demeaned). After doing melodic, I ran:
>>
>> dual_regression /somewhere/melodic_IC 1 -1 0 /somewhere/output `cat
>> /somewhere/something.txt`
>>
>> Subsequently, I ran randomise with the components of potential interest.
>>
>> Now, I used the attached design.mat and design.con files and got my
>> tfce_corrp_tstat images, indicating the group differences. Till now,
>> everything was fine.
>>
>> However, when adjusting my .mat and .con files (e.g. deleting age from
>> the covariate list..thus no longer correcting for age effects), I noticed,
>> that the resulting tfce_corrp_tstat outputs were absolutely identical!
>>
>> I repeated this for several combinations of covariates, and even without
>> putting any covariate into the analysis, but still all the outputs were
>> identical. I have no clue on what is going wrong, but there seems to be a
>> problem in how I am processing my data.
>>
>>
>> PS: I also tried to define 2 groups in a design.grp file withe 2 columns
>> for each EV, but this also ended up with the identical output images.
